Three priceless gems belonging to the National Gem and Jewellery Authority have been placed securely in a safe at the Bank of Ceylon Headquarters in Colombo.
Lohan Ratwatte, State Minister for Gem and Jewellery Industries, was instructed to place the gems today under special protection.
It was recently decided to suspend all activities of the National Gem and Jewellery Authority in Kollupitiya.
This is mainly since the building is faced with the risk of sinking.
The National Gem and Jewellery Authority (NGJA) is currently establishing a gem and jewellery based industry at the State Ministry premises in Narahenpita, the ministry said in a statement.
However, the National Gem and Jewellery Authority is being established at the State Ministry premises in Narahenpita on the advise of State Minister of Gem and Jewellery related Industries Lohan Ratwatte.
Three priceless gemstones that were kept in a safe under the watch of the National Gem and Jewellery Authority have been placed at the Bank of Ceylon, under STF protection.
The gemstones will remain at the Bank of Ceylon until the NGJA is properly relocated to the new premises.
